Print Overlay
When selected this feature will overlay a GDI
file on the print job. The File Name designates
the GDI file to be used as the overlay.
B/W Overlay
This will print the overlay file (e.g. WaterMark)
and the print job in a single pass in a single color
merging the overlay and print job. (see page 3-
17 for more information)
Color Overlay
This will print the overlay file in the first pass
after prompting the user to change the Toner
Cartridge to the appropriate color cartridge. Then
the user is prompted to reload the paper and
change the toner cartridge back. The File Name
designates the GDI file to be used as the overlay.
This feature is useful for users who wish to print
a spot color, such as printing the company logo
in color. NEC does not recommend the use of
this feature to print overhead transparencies, or
to use this feature multiple times on the same
document to produce additional colors. (see page
3-19 for more information)
Overlay Page 1
Specifies only page one of the print job will have
the overlay. This is the default.
Overlay All Pages
Specifies that all pages will have the overlay.
Print Instruction Page
Selecting this item will print an instruction sheet
indicating how to use the color overlay feature.
This item is not selectable for B/W overlay.
